NCUA Central Liquidity Facility Enhancements Act

To amend the Federal Credit Union Act to provide for certain ways in which credit unions may be Agent members of the National Credit Union Administration Central Liquidity Facility.

Introduced Jul 30, 2025

Latest action (Jul 30, 2025) Read twice and referred to the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s. (Sponsor introductory remarks on measure: CR S4907)

Summary

This bill amends the Federal Credit Union Act to modify rules governing Agent membership in the National Credit Union Administration (NCUA) Central Liquidity Facility. Currently, the law requires all credit unions to be Agent members of the Central Liquidity Facility. The bill changes this requirement to allow the NCUA Board discretion to determine which credit unions may be Agent members, rather than automatically including all credit unions. This change gives the Board flexibility to selectively designate Agent members based on criteria it determines appropriate.

IN THE SENATE OF THE UNITED STATES

July 30, 2025

Mr. Padilla (for himself and Mr. Cramer) introduced the following bill; which was read twice and referred to the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s

A BILL

To amend the Federal Credit Union Act to provide for certain ways in which credit unions may be Agent members of the National Credit Union Administration Central Liquidity Facility.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the United States of America in Congress assembled,

S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E.

This Act may be cited as the “NCUA Central Liquidity Facility Enhancements Act”.

SEC. 2. AGENT MEMBERSHIP.

Section 304(b)(2) of the Federal Credit Union Act (12 U.S.C. 1795c(b)(2)) is amended by striking “all those credit unions” and inserting “such credit unions as the Board may in its discretion determine”. <all>
